From 073a89d1ec468628e47ed435c2aca21083e64b68 Mon Sep 17 00:00:00 2001
From: whyclxw <810412026@qq.com>
Date: 星期二, 18 二月 2025 15:25:52 +0800
Subject: [PATCH] app登出

---
 src/main/java/com/whyc/service/AppLoginOutService.java |   11 +++++++++--
 1 files changed, 9 insertions(+), 2 deletions(-)

diff --git a/src/main/java/com/whyc/service/AppLoginOutService.java b/src/main/java/com/whyc/service/AppLoginOutService.java
index b5ab9cc..42c6aeb 100644
--- a/src/main/java/com/whyc/service/AppLoginOutService.java
+++ b/src/main/java/com/whyc/service/AppLoginOutService.java
@@ -41,9 +41,15 @@
         wrapper1.eq("sessionid",sessionid);
         wrapper1.last("limit 1");
         AppLoginOut appLoginOut=mapper.selectOne(wrapper1);
+        String msg="";
+        long nowTime=new Date().getTime();
+        long outTime=appLoginOut.getCreateTime().getTime()+30*60*1000;
         //妫�娴嬫洿鏂版椂闂�30鍒嗛挓涔嬪唴
-        if((appLoginOut)!=null&&(appLoginOut.getCreateTime().getTime()+30*60*1000>new Date().getTime())){
+        if((appLoginOut)!=null&&(outTime>nowTime)){
             bl=false;
+            msg="";
+        }else{
+            msg="鐧诲綍淇℃伅澶辨晥,閲嶆柊鐧诲綍";
         }
         QueryWrapper wrapper2=new QueryWrapper();
         wrapper2.eq("uname",uname);
@@ -55,10 +61,11 @@
             for (AppLoginOut app : list) {
                 if(app.getNum()>appLoginOut.getNum()){
                     bl=true;
+                    msg="涓嶅悓涓绘満鐧诲綍";
                 }
             }
         }
-        return new Response().setII(1,bl,appLoginOut,"");
+        return new Response().setII(1,bl,appLoginOut,msg);
     }
     //绉婚櫎
     public void remove(String uname, String sessionid) {

--
Gitblit v1.9.1